Man dies in Kota Damansara house fire


KUALA LUMPUR: A 54-year-old man died in a fire which broke out at a double-storey semi-detached house in Jalan Kenyalang 11/6B, Kota Damansara, Selangor, on Thursday (March 5).

Selangor Fire and Rescue Department assistant director Ahmad Mukhlis Mukhtar said it received an emergency call regarding the incident at about 9.09am.

"Upon arrival, the house was about 40% burned, and the victim was found unconscious on the balcony at 9.30am.

"The victim was confirmed dead by medical officers at 11.15am. The body has been handed over to the police," he said in a statement.

He added that they managed to bring the blaze under control by 9.45am, while the cause of the fire and the total losses are still under investigation.

The operation involved 17 personnel and fire engines from the Sungai Buloh Fire and Rescue Station, with assistance from the Damansara station. - Bernama
